PORTLAND, Ore. (KPTV) - The Oregon Department of Fish & Wildfire says it has captured and killed a coyote that bit a child in the Alameda neighborhood of Portland last month.

On the evening of Oct. 23, a 9-year-old child and their 3-year-old sibling were playing hide-and-seek when the coyote approached. ODFW says the animal grabbed the 9-year-old child’s foot , which was only covered by a sock.

The child was taken to a hospital and treated for minor injuries.

ODFW says the coyote believed to be involved was captured on Oct. 31 less than one mile from the attack. ODFW says the animal was then humanely killed.

Coyote DNA collected from the victim’s sock was tested, and ODFW was informed on Nov. 5 that the DNA was a match with the coyote captured and put down on Oct. 31.
